feat(atlas): enforce mandatory manual code review and direct boulder state checks

- VERIFICATION_REMINDER: add Step 2 manual code review (non-negotiable)
  - Require Read of EVERY changed file line by line
  - Cross-check subagent claims vs actual code
  - Verify logic correctness, completeness, edge cases, patterns
- Add Step 5: direct boulder state check via Read plan file
  - Count remaining tasks directly, no cached state
- BOULDER_CONTINUATION_PROMPT: add first rule to read plan file immediately
- verification-reminders.ts: restructure steps 5-8 for boulder/todo checks
- Atlas default.ts (Claude): enhance 3.4 QA with A/B/C/D sections
  - A: Automated verification
  - B: Manual code review (non-negotiable)
  - C: Hands-on QA (if applicable)
  - D: Check boulder state directly
- Atlas gpt.ts (GPT-5.2): apply same QA enhancements with GPT-optimized structure
- verification_rules: update both Claude and GPT versions with manual review requirements

Addresses issue where Atlas would skip manual code inspection after delegation,
leading to rubber-stamping of broken or incomplete work.

#### B. Manual Code Review (NON-NEGOTIABLE)
1. \`Read\` EVERY file the subagent touched — no exceptions
2. For each file, verify line by line:
| Check | What to Look For |
|-------|------------------|
| Logic correctness | Does implementation match task requirements? |
| Completeness | No stubs, TODOs, placeholders, hardcoded values? |
| Edge cases | Off-by-one, null checks, error paths handled? |
| Patterns | Follows existing codebase conventions? |
| Imports | Correct, complete, no unused? |
3. Cross-check: subagent's claims vs actual code — do they match?
4. If mismatch found → resume session with \`session_id\` and fix
**If you cannot explain what the changed code does, you have not reviewed it.**
